BD61 BXB is a 2012 Citroen DS3 in Yellow with a 1,560c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 17 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 52.9%.
Across all 2012 Citroen DS3 models, the average MOT pass rate is 70.1% with a typical mileage of 59,898 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The Citroen DS3 typically stays on UK roads for around 16 years. At 14 years old, this Citroen DS3 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
